The Role:

As a Leakage Area Manager within our Anglian Water alliance, you will take responsibility for the day to day supervision of our Leakage Technicians, ensuring all operational activities are delivered to the highest standards.

This is a fast paced, hands on role where your organisational skills, decision-making, and commitment to health and safety will make a direct difference. Without your leadership, our ability to protect water supply and minimise leakage would be severely impacted. Your role really does keep water flowing for our customers.

Here are some of the activities you will be involved in…

  • Leading, supporting and motivating leakage teams across your area
  • Ensuring all leakage detection and investigation work is completed safely and efficiently
  • Managing resources, planning workloads and meeting performance targets
  • Maintaining excellent communication with field teams, planners and alliance partners
  • Promoting a strong safety culture and ensuring compliance with operational standards
  • Identifying opportunities to improve productivity, quality and customer outcomes
